  4. Graduate School of Law and Faculty of Law (京都大学大学院法学研究科法学部) is one of the schools at Kyoto University. The Faculty ( Undergraduate) and the Graduate School operate as one. Founded in 1899 as the College of Law (法科大学) at Kyoto Imperial University, it specializes in Law and Politics. [1]
